domain-name-system – stage.*.example.com对通配符DNS CNAME有效吗?

我们正在创建一个具有虚拟子域名的网络应用程序,例如user1.example.com.由于我们将拥有许多子域,因此它们必须是动态的.我们希望有一个公共的“舞台”区域,我们可以在上线之前进行测试.该要求声明所有dns名称都以stage开头.

我正在使用AWS负载均衡器,所以我必须使用CNAME.谷歌和谷歌的研究告诉我,DNS CNAME条目支持通配符(除非使用godaddy时),但我还没有确信自己可以在条目中间使用通配符.

舞台.* .example.com对于通配符DNS CNAME是否有效,它是否会像我期望的那样工作?

谢谢!

解决方法

通配符(*)必须是域的最左侧部分.所以你不能做舞台.*.example.com.

如果你需要为此做通配符DNS,我建议使用* .stage.example.com.这可能需要对您的部署过程进行一些小的更改,但不应该很重要.

相关文章

vue阻止冒泡事件 阻止点击事件的执行 <div @click=&a...
尝试过使用网友说的API接口获取 找到的都是失效了 暂时就使用...
后台我拿的数据是这样的格式: [ {id:1 , parentId: 0, name:...
JAVA下载文件防重复点击,防止多次下载请求,Cookie方式快速简...
Mip是什么意思以及作用有哪些